The Anti-Corruption Commission (ACC) has said it will not tolerate any corruption in the government-run relief programmes amid the coronavirus (COVID-19) outbreak in the country.

“The Commission will not tolerate any corruption in the government's social security programmes,” ACC chairman Iqbal Mahmud said in a statement on Friday.

According to the statement, the Commission received information through the media and its own intelligence about various irregularities and corruption by some individuals in different government-run social security programmes.

Due to these corruption and irregularities, the statement said the anti-graft agency decided to closely monitor the relief distribution activities across the country.

In line with the decision, officials from each and every integrated district office of the commission will do the monitoring job in coordination with the local district administration, the statement added.
